St Lucia’s Cap Maison Resort Set to Launch 2013 Chef Series

For the third year in a row, St Lucia’s Cap Maison resort will be launching its Chef Series, which imports chefs from restaurants around the world and puts them in the kitchen at the Cliff at Cap restaurant helmed by Chef Craig Jones.

This year, the guest chefs will be Julian Marshall of Bleeding Hart in London; Jose Pizarro of Jose and Pizarro restaurants, also in London, and Joe Truex of Watershed on Peachtree in Atlanta, Georgia.

The chefs will be heading to the resort on Jan. 25-26, March 1-2 and March 15-16, respectively.

“By bringing guest chefs to Cap Maison, we keep things fresh and bring new influences to our restaurants,” said Ross Stevenson,” general manager at the resort. “It’s also an opportunity for our culinary staff to spend time abroad working in their respective kitchens. In the end, it’s really [a] collaboration between Chef Craig and the visting chefs.”

Each visit is accompanied by a special Chef Series weekend package.

Cap Maison has been expanding of late, with a larger Cliff Bar and additional seating at the Cliff at Cap.

The resort is located on the 1,500-acre Cap Estate on the northern tip of St Lucia.
